The Arctic Crisis: Understanding the Changing Habitat

The Arctic is facing a severe crisis due to climate change. It's warming faster than the rest of the world, causing sea ice to melt and weather patterns to change. This is a big challenge for polar bears.

Shrinking Sea Ice: The Primary Threat

The shrinking of sea ice is the most visible sign of the Arctic crisis. Sea ice is vital for polar bears to hunt, mate, and migrate. With less ice, they have to work harder to find food, like seals.

Rising Temperatures and Weather Pattern Changes

Rising temperatures are melting sea ice and making weather more unpredictable. This makes it harder for polar bears to find food. It's a big challenge for their survival.

Polar Bears: Masters of the Arctic Ecosystem

Polar bears are the top animals in the Arctic. They have special features that help them live in very cold places. Their skills in hunting and being at the top of the food chain make them masters of the Arctic.

Evolutionary Adaptations to Cold Environments

Polar bears have special ways to stay warm in the cold. Their white fur helps them blend in with the snow. They also have a thick layer of fat to keep warm. Their large paws act like snowshoes, helping them move easily on snow and ice.

Traditional Hunting and Survival Strategies

Polar bears are great hunters, mainly eating seals for food. They use different ways to hunt, like waiting at seal holes or stalking them on ice. Their powerful limbs help them kill and move big prey on ice.

The Polar Bear's Role as Apex Predator

Polar bears are key to keeping the Arctic ecosystem balanced. They control the numbers of their prey, affecting the whole food chain. They also change how other Arctic animals behave, showing their big impact on the ecosystem.

Surprising Survival Skill: Extended Swimming Capabilities

Polar bears can swim for miles, searching for food or shelter. This skill is key as the Arctic ice melts. They now swim longer to find places to hunt or live.

Record-Breaking Swims of 400+ Miles Documented

Polar bears swim incredible distances without stopping. Some have swum over 400 miles in one go. These record-breaking swims show their exceptional endurance and adaptability.

Surprising Survival Skill: Denning Innovations

The Arctic's warming climate is making female polar bears change their denning ways. They're adapting to a new reality as sea ice becomes less stable. This shows their amazing ability to adjust to new challenges.

Adaptation to Unstable Ice Conditions

Female polar bears usually den on sea ice. But with less ice, they're finding new places to den. This is key for their cubs, who need a safe den to grow strong.

Land-Based Denning Alternatives

Some polar bears are now denning on land. They look for spots onshore or islands to dig dens. This helps them stay safe from bad weather.

Timing Shifts in Reproduction and Cub Rearing

Polar bears are also changing when they have cubs. They might start denning earlier or later. This helps them find better times to give birth.

These changes show how flexible and resilient polar bears are. By adjusting their denning and breeding, they're better at surviving in a changing Arctic.
